HSPポータル
サイトマップ お問い合わせ


HSPTV!掲示板


未解決 解決 停止 削除要請

2008
1207
黒色迷彩さくら氏のSTDLIBを使いたい8解決


黒色迷彩

リンク

2008/12/7(Sun) 21:47:41|NO.21386

しかし、使用法がイマイチわかりません。
インクルードするように言われたファイルはインクルードしたんですが・・・

・何故か出るエラー。

#HSP script preprocessor ver3.1 / onion software 1997-2007(c) #Use file [hspdef.as] #Error:symbol in use in line 11 [C:\Program Files\hsp31\common\../stdlib/version.as] #Fatal error reported. #Error:symbol in use in line 121 [C:\Program Files\hsp31\common\../stdlib/winapi32.as] #Fatal error reported. #Error:symbol in use in line 26 [hsptmp] #Fatal error reported. </pre



この記事に返信する


check

リンク

2008/12/7(Sun) 21:53:33|NO.21387

#funcや#deffuncなどで、同じ名前が使われているといわれている。
同じファイルをインクルードしていないか。



tsuka

リンク

2008/12/8(Mon) 18:45:27|NO.21418

HSP-NEXTのサンプル蔵の方を使うと、解決するかもしれません(確実じゃないですけど・・・
よくstdlib使うんですけど同じようなエラーが出ます・・・

特にversion.asにエラーが多い気が・・・



inovia

リンク

2008/12/8(Mon) 19:24:41|NO.21419


#include "kernel32.as"
をインクルードしていませんか?
winapi32.asとkernel32.asが内部で同じ名前(命令)を使っているため
ぶつかっているようです。



黒色迷彩

リンク

2008/12/11(Thu) 20:54:51|NO.21499

>>inovia

いいえ



黒色迷彩

リンク

2008/12/11(Thu) 20:56:07|NO.21500

21499の続き。

使ってません。

なんかstdlibは改変しないと動かない気がしてきました・・・



トモエ

リンク

2008/12/11(Thu) 23:07:14|NO.21505

私の場合は、

hoehoe/hoehoe.hsp
stdlib/

こんな感じのフォルダ構成で、

#include "../stdlib/sysval.as"


で読み込んだら、エラーが消えました。
なので、使いたいプログラムのフォルダの上にstdlib/を毎回コピーして使ってます。



黒色迷彩

リンク

2008/12/12(Fri) 14:56:26|NO.21509

>>トモエ氏

無事、作動しました。
ありがとうございます。



黒色迷彩

リンク

2008/12/12(Fri) 14:56:44|NO.21510

チェック入れ忘れ
orz



ONION software Copyright 1997-2023(c) All rights reserved.